Finnish President Alexander Stubb pledged continued support for Ukraine during a visit to Kyiv on Sunday, as Nordic and Baltic leaders gathered for talks on defence, security and further assistance to the country.
Stubb attended Ukraine’s National Flag Day ceremony with President Volodymyr Zelenskyy and leaders from Denmark, Norway, Estonia, Latvia and Lithuania.
He drew a parallel between Ukraine’s war with Russia and Finland’s experience during the Second World War.
